Gold Dust Woman Necklace planchette necklace whose work evolved from ArtThe Gold Dust Woman sterling silver moon and star necklace honors style goddess Stevie Nicks. The star and crescent symbol developed in the iconography of the Hellenistic period and in Byzantium by the 2nd century BC, where the symbol became associated with its patron goddess Artemis Hecate.
